SISTERS OF MARY

The Sisters of Mary School operates four institutions in the Philippines, dedicated to providing secondary education and comprehensive vocational training for underprivileged boys and girls aged 12 to 18. Currently, the schools support nearly 8,000 young individuals from some of the country’s poorest families.

Guided by their Patroness, Our Lady of Banneux—known as the Virgin of the Poor—the Sisters draw their inspiration and spirit from her example. Staying true to their mission, they choose a life of humility and service, prioritizing the needs of the poor and marginalized.

Their work reflects a deep commitment to following Christ through prayer, spreading the message of the Kingdom, and actively doing good. This is demonstrated by their provision of free education and vocational training for underprivileged youth, medical care for the sick and dying, and shelter for the homeless and destitute.
